OREANDA-NEWS. Tata group firm Titan Industries today reported a 24.29 per cent increase in its standalone profit after tax for the quarter ended December 31, 2012, at Rs. 203.73 crore.

The company had posted a profit after tax of Rs. 163.91 crore in the corresponding period previous year, Titan Industries said in a filing to Bombay Stock Exchange.

The standalone net income during the third quarter also went up by 23.68 per cent to Rs. 3,017.80 crore from Rs. 2,440.10 crore in the year-ago period, it added.

Commenting on the numbers, Titan Industries managing director Bhaskar Bhat said, "The third quarter has been a good quarter for the company and overall sales trend is encouraging. Consumer sentiment is turning positive with the stock markets picking up."

There has been an increase in footfall and the festive season in this quarter was a good one for all the brands, he added.

Shares of the company closed 2.09 per cent up at Rs. 275.45 apiece on the BSE.
